Shukoor v. Rogers

Facts

The case involves a petition filed by Shukoor against Rogers concerning immigration proceedings. The petitioner sought relief from an exclusion order, and the matter was reviewed by a magistrate judge who provided a report and recommendation to the district court.

Issue

The main legal issue was whether the petition for relief from the exclusion order should be granted and what the appropriate next steps should be in the immigration proceedings.

IT IS ORDERED that (1) the Report and Recommendation is approved and adopted; (2) Judgment shall be entered granting the petition and remanding the case to the Board of Immigration Appeals for further proceedings in accordance with this Report and Recommendation; and (3) the execution of the order of exclusion against petitioner shall be stayed pending completion of administrative proceedings on remand, and any further consideration by this Court.

Rule

The court applied the standards set forth in 28 U.S.C. Section 636, which allows for the review of magistrate judges' reports and recommendations.

Analysis

The court conducted a de novo review of the petition and the accompanying report and recommendation. It found that the magistrate judge's analysis was sound and that the petitioner's arguments warranted granting the relief sought.

Pursuant to 28 U.S.C. Section 636 , the Court has reviewed the Petition and other papers along with the attached Report and Recommendation of the United States Magistrate Judge, and has made a de novo determination.

Conclusion

The court approved and adopted the magistrate judge's report and recommendation, granting the petition and remanding the case for further proceedings.

IT IS ORDERED that (1) the Report and Recommendation is approved and adopted; (2) Judgment shall be entered granting the petition and remanding the case to the Board of Immigration Appeals for further proceedings in accordance with this Report and Recommendation; and (3) the execution of the order of exclusion against petitioner shall be stayed pending completion of administrative proceedings on remand, and any further consideration by this Court.
